site stats

Pd merge cross

Splet23. jan. 2024 · merge () method is used to perform join on indices, columns and combination of these two. merge () by default performs inner join. Both these methods support inner, left, right, outer join types. merge additionally supports the cross join. Pandas Join vs Merge Differences Splet15. mar. 2024 · Note that you can also use pd.merge() with the following syntax to return the exact same result: #perform left join pd. merge (df1, df2, on=' team ', how=' left ') team points assists 0 A 18 4.0 1 B 22 9.0 2 C 19 14.0 3 D 14 13.0 4 …

PANDAS cross join two dataframes : learnpython - Reddit

Splet11. nov. 2024 · pd.merge ( df_customer, df_info_2, left_on='id', right_on='customer_id' ) merge with left_on and right_on (Image by author) The result will contain both id and customer_id columns. 4. Various type of joins: inner, left, right and outer They are 4 types of joins available to Pandas merge () function. Splet08. dec. 2015 · Essentially, you have to do a normal merge but give every row the same key to join on, so that every row is joined to each other across the frames. You can then add a … certified halal symbol https://lezakportraits.com

The Pandas Merge Method - Professional Pandas Series

SpletAny input passed containing Categorical data will have all of its categories included in the cross-tabulation, even if the actual data does not contain any instances of a particular … Splet24. jan. 2024 · Conclusion. Let’s do a quick review: We can use join and merge to combine 2 dataframes.; The join method works best when we are joining dataframes on their … Splet14. jan. 2024 · Pandas provide a single function, merge (), as the entry point for all standard database join operations between DataFrame objects. There are four basic ways to handle the join (inner, left, right, and outer), … buy usdt crypto

Calculate Cross Join Between Two DataFrames in Pandas

Category:Shows how to do a cross join (i.e. cartesian product) between two ...

Tags:Pd merge cross

Pd merge cross

pandas.crosstab — pandas 2.0.0 documentation

Spletdf1.join (df2, on =Key/column name) On the other hand, pandas merge on default join via a column of Data Frames and we can make it perform index join by giving. Pd.merge (df1, … http://iquotemanias.com/2024/08/19/pandas-cross-join/

Pd merge cross

Did you know?

Splet13. apr. 2024 · Gene expression profiling is commonly used to investigate the immune profiles of the tumour microenvironment for cancer patients, particularly in the setting of response and survival predictions for cancer patients treated with anti-PD-1 monotherapy and anti-PD-1 + anti-CTLA-4 therapy [1,2,3,4].Multiple methods are used to generate the … Splet11. dec. 2015 · pd.merge (a, b, left_on = 'a_col', right_on = 'b_col', how = 'left') Share Improve this answer Follow answered Dec 11, 2015 at 16:12 Amy D 561 2 6 16 Add a comment 3 Sending the left_on and Right_on parameters as arrays worked for me. c = pd.merge (pd.DataFrame (a), pd.DataFrame (b), left_on= ['video_id'], right_on= ['video_id'], how='left') …

SpletBased on the earlier discussion, I'm proposing a new option how='cross', which would give the Cartesian product of the two dataframes. In terms of row values, this would be equivalent to adding a dummy column to each frame, performing an inner merge on that column, and then deleting it from the result, which is the standard workaround at the ...

Splet25. nov. 2024 · And it's even simpler to do your filtering with a WHERE clause, making the entire statement: SELECT * FROM sales_volume, promos WHERE ( sales_volume. brand = promos. brand or promos. brand ='ANY') AND ( start_date <= date AND date <= end_date) On my computer the pandas merging and filtering took about 4.7 ms while the sql query took … Spletpandas provides a single function, merge (), as the entry point for all standard database join operations between DataFrame or named Series objects: pd.merge( left, right, …

Splet18. jan. 2024 · 1.创建两个DataFrame 2.merge (left,right) 直接使用merg ()连接两个DataFrame 注意: 失配的元组不会显示 3.merge (left,right,on=‘col’) 指定on参数的值,即指定连接列 4.merge (left,right,how=‘outer’) 失配元组会用NaN填充 5.merge (left,right,how=‘left/right’) 左连接是左侧DataFrame取全部数据,右侧DataFrame匹配左 …

SpletPerform a merge by key distance. This is similar to a left-join except that we match on nearest key rather than equal keys. Both DataFrames must be sorted by the key. For each row in the left DataFrame: A “backward” search selects the last row in the right DataFrame whose ‘on’ key is less than or equal to the left’s key. certified hair stylist vancouverSpletIndex of the right DataFrame if merged only on the index of the left DataFrame. e.g. if left with indices (a, x) and right with indices (b, x), the result will be an index (x, a, b) right: Object to merge with. how: Type of merge to be performed. left: use only keys from left frame, similar to a SQL left outer join; not preserve. certified hand therapist calgarySplet27. jul. 2024 · pd.crosstab(df.Region, df.Type, margins=True, margins_name = 'Total') This returns: Type Children's Clothing Men's Clothing Women's Clothing Total Region East 113 122 176 411 North 85 89 142 316 South 45 39 53 137 West 42 41 53 136 Total 285 291 424 1000 . If you’ve normalized your crosstab, the margins will be included: … certified handler nzSplet09. mar. 2024 · A Cross Join is a type of join that allows you to produce a Cartesian Product of rows in two or more tables. In other words, it combines rows from a first table with each row from a second table. The following table illustrates the result of Cross Join , when joining the Table df1 to another Table df2. buy usd tdSplet在pandas中也有实现合并功能的函数,比如:concat、append、join、merge。 本文中重点介绍的是 merge函数 ,也是pandas中最为重要的一个实现数据合并的函数。 certified hand therapist lookupSpletA full cross join would produce rows for every combination, but I'm only looking to replicate the rows according to the key-col3 combos in df2. Also df1 in the real scenario contains about 30,000 rows and ~20 columns, each 'key' variation in df1 has between 5 and 150 rows. Anyways, pretty stuck here so any help or direction is appreciated. certified hana hardwareSpletWhen performing a cross merge, no column specifications to merge on are allowed. Warning If both key columns contain rows where the key is a null value, those rows will be matched against each other. This is different from usual SQL join behaviour and can lead … pandas.factorize# pandas. factorize (values, sort = False, use_na_sentinel = … Convert columns to the best possible dtypes using dtypes supporting pd.NA. … pandas.concat# pandas. concat (objs, *, axis = 0, join = 'outer', ignore_index = … Parameters right DataFrame or named Series. Object to merge with. how {‘left’, … Pandas.Pivot - pandas.merge — pandas 2.0.0 documentation pandas.unique# pandas. unique (values) [source] # Return unique values based on … Pandas.Qcut - pandas.merge — pandas 2.0.0 documentation pandas.notna# pandas. notna (obj) [source] # Detect non-missing values for an array … certified hardware asset management